Everyday Life in Ancient Mesopotamia Simon Western He killed hundreds and earnedEveryday Life in Ancient Mesopotamia, based on articles originally published in L'Histoire by Jean Bottro, Andr Finet, Bertrand Lafont, and Georges Roux, presents new discoveries about this amazing Mesopotamian culture made during the past ten years. Features of everyday Meopotamian life highlight the new sections of this book. Both gourmet cuisine and popular cookery used fish, meats, fruits, vegetables, and grains, available fresh or preserved
